2. Historical Context: Attitudes Toward Sex in Malaysia
To truly understand the current trends in adult culture in Malaysia, we must first examine the historical context of sexual attitudes in the country. Traditionally, Malaysian society, influenced by Islamic teachings and local customs, has promoted conservative views regarding sex and intimacy. Discussions about sex often linger behind closed doors, with societal norms enforcing a veil of silence.
Cultural influences from indigenous communities, Buddhism, Hinduism, and later British colonialism have also moderated views on sexuality. However, the late 20th century saw a gradual liberalization, especially among the youth, corresponding with increased access to information through technology and media.

3.1. Sex Education and Awareness
One of the rising trends in Malaysia is the emphasis on sex education and awareness. This movement is critical, considering the high rates of teenage pregnancies and sexually transmitted diseases (STDs). NGOs and health organizations have intensified their efforts to educate the public on sexual health, consent, and safe practices.
As Maimunah Mohd Sharif, the CEO of the Penang Institute, points out, “Sexual awareness is crucial for empowering individuals, especially young people, to take control of their health and lives.” The introduction of sex education in schools, albeit limited, is a significant step in counteracting misinformation and promoting a healthier dialogue about sexuality.

5. Legal and Ethical Considerations
While trends indicate a shift toward acceptance, there are legal hurdles and ethical considerations that complicate the landscape. Malaysia’s laws regarding pornography and adult content are stringent, often leading to censorship that can inhibit healthy conversations around sex. Effective legal frameworks are essential for balancing the distribution of adult content while also protecting minors and promoting sexual health.
Moreover, ethical issues arise from the portrayal of sexuality in media, which often still leans toward objectification rather than education. Advocacy for responsible representation in both traditional and online spaces is vital for progress.

Q1: Is sex education prioritized in Malaysian schools?
A1: While there have been efforts to include sexual health education in the school curriculum, it is still limited and varies by region. Advocacy for comprehensive sex education continues to grow.
Q2: Are there legal consequences for accessing adult content in Malaysia?
A2: Yes, Malaysia has strict laws regarding pornography, and accessing or distributing adult content can lead to legal repercussions.
Q3: How are young people influencing trends in sexual wellness?
A3: Young people are using social media platforms to advocate for sexual health awareness, consent, and open discussions about intimacy, which are leading to more inclusive societal dialogues.
Q4: Are sex toys legal in Malaysia?
A4: The legality of sex toys in Malaysia is ambiguous, as there are no clear laws permitting or prohibiting their sale. However, they are increasingly available through online platforms and local shops.
